The Basics of Radeon Graphics
Radeon is a brand of graphics processing units (GPUs) developed by AMD (Advanced Micro Devices), a leading semiconductor company. Radeon GPUs are designed to provide high-performance graphics capabilities for gaming, video editing, and other graphically intensive tasks. In the context of laptops, Radeon graphics are integrated into the system’s motherboard or come as a separate, dedicated graphics card.
How Radeon Graphics Work
A Radeon graphics laptop contains a GPU that works in conjunction with the laptop’s central processing unit (CPU) to render images and videos on the screen. The GPU takes care of the computationally intensive tasks, freeing up the CPU to focus on other processes. This collaboration enables fast and efficient processing of graphics, ensuring a seamless user experience.

Radeon Integrated Graphics
Integrated graphics are built into the laptop’s CPU, sharing system memory (RAM) to perform graphics-related tasks. These GPUs are suitable for casual gaming, web browsing, and general use. Examples of integrated Radeon graphics include:
- Radeon Graphics (7th Gen APU)
- Radeon RX Vega 3
Radeon Dedicated Graphics
Dedicated graphics cards have their own video memory (VRAM) and are more powerful than integrated graphics. They’re ideal for gaming, video editing, and other graphics-intensive applications. Examples of dedicated Radeon graphics include:
- Radeon RX 550X
- Radeon RX 560X

AMD Ryzen Synergy
Laptops featuring AMD Ryzen processors and Radeon graphics can take advantage of the “SmartShift” technology, which dynamically allocates power between the CPU and GPU for optimal performance and efficiency.
Exclusive Features
Radeon graphics laptops come with AMD’s proprietary features, such as:
- Radeon Image Sharpening for enhanced visuals
- Radeon Anti-Lag for reduced input lag
- Radeon FreeSync for smooth, tear-free gaming

What is the difference between integrated and dedicated graphics?
Integrated graphics are built into the CPU and share system memory, which can lead to slower performance and limited graphics capabilities. In contrast, dedicated graphics, like those found in a Radeon Graphics Laptop, have their own dedicated memory and processing power, allowing for faster performance, higher resolutions, and more advanced features. Dedicated graphics are designed specifically for graphics-intensive tasks, making them ideal for gaming, video editing, and other visually demanding applications.
In a Radeon Graphics Laptop, the dedicated graphics card is a separate entity from the CPU, with its own memory and processing power. This allows the GPU to focus solely on graphics processing, resulting in faster performance, improved frame rates, and more realistic visuals.
